The Group 1 Oakleigh Plate (1100m) looks to be the widest race on this Caulfield card. Join us before the race start time of 5:15pm AEDT for commentary.

What a field we have assembled for this race – whoever wins will have well and truly earned their status as a Group 1 winner.

Nostradamus has some good form around Brazen Beau last preparation, then beat Washington Heights fresh last start and is carrying the bottom weight in this one. Great record over the distance and is unbeaten first-up, I’m rating him a big chance at $11.

Earthquake comes into this off two good trial wins at Cranbourne, is unbeaten at the track and gets a lovely weight advantage with just 50.5kgs. There are plenty of question marks over him but he is a big chance and is rightly the favourite at $4.80.

Under the Louvre loves this track, with two wins and a second from three starts. The first-up record is good with three wins from four starts, and I wouldn’t be surprised if he was around the finish. At $18 there is some good value there.

Flamberge finished second behind Chataqua which is a great tune-up for this race. Gets 2kgs of weight relief from that race however the second-up factor could be a killer, with just one win and no placings in five attempts. $12 about him might tickle your fancy, but he is giving some weight to the others.

Of the rest of the chances Vain Queen was superb winning the Mumm on Oaks Day, and first-up has two wins from three starts. Shamal Wind will have close to a month between starts but was good against Vatican winning by just over two lengths.

Fast ‘n’ Rocking with the dangerous Michael Walker on board and could strike value at $21 as well.
